Таблица 'anonymous_users' в Data Explorer

Привет
Таблица «anonymous users» в Data Explorer возвращает список реальных пользователей с user_id. Они не являются ни «анонимными», ни «анонимизированными».

Это не имеет никакого смысла, и я пытаюсь понять, что это за таблица и почему в ней находится случайный список из 46/11000 пользователей.

Вы можете выполнить запрос:

SELECT * FROM anonymous_users

Эта таблица упоминается в репозитории по адресу: discourse/app/models/anonymous_user.rb at main · discourse/discourse · GitHub

Есть какие-то идеи?

Спасибо!

Анонимизированные пользователи полностью лишаются своих данных, за исключением их действий на сайте.

Именно это вы и спрашивали?

Привет, @anon16030817

Спасибо за ваш ответ. Мой вопрос касается самой таблицы. Я понимаю разницу между анонимными и обезличенными данными, но когда я запускаю запрос в обозревателе данных:

SELECT * FROM anonymous_users

Я вижу список случайных пользователей, включая мой аккаунт, поэтому не понимаю, что представляет собой эта таблица и почему там появляются эти пользователи (которые не являются ни анонимными, ни обезличенными).

Спасибо!

Извините, я не очень разбираюсь в этом. Я думал, речь шла об анонимизированных пользователях.

Удачи вам в этом!

Ничего страшного! Спасибо за помощь!

Названия таблиц выглядят странно, так что я понимаю, что это может даже запутать людей при попытке понять мой вопрос :sweat_smile:

Существует три случая, когда пользователи могут быть анонимными:

  • когда они не авторизованы
  • когда они были анонимизированы
  • когда они используют anonymous-mode

Эта таблица также упоминается в документации для администраторов о режиме анонимности.

Привет, @Moin

Большое спасибо! Это очень помогло. В нашем экземпляре анонимный режим не включен, и я снова обновил настройки, поэтому теперь при выполнении запроса список больше не отображается. Проблема решена.

Спасибо!